  • RRID:Addgene_45826

http://www.addgene.org/45826

Species:
Genetic Insert:
Vector Backbone Description: Backbone Marker:NEB; Backbone Size:6878; Vector Backbone:pUC19; Vector Types:Other, broad host range cloning vector; Bacterial Resistance:Tetracycline
References:
Comments: Vector is a broad host range vector (bhr) and is used in the Methylobacterium extorquens AM1. Also can be maintained in the a-proteo-bacteria Agrobacterium tumefaciens, Methylobacterium strains CM4 and DM4, and Rhodobacter sphaeroides, the b-proteobacterium Ralstonia eutropha and the c-proteobacteria Methylococcus capsulatus Bath and Pseudomonas aeruginosa (see linked article).

Proper citation: RRID:Addgene_45826 Copy
